Predicting Female Absenteeism
TL;DR: In this paper, three items normally found on any job application blank were used on a sample of 220 female clerical workers in an attempt to predict an absenteeism criterion, age and marital status showed no relationship to the criterion, while number of dependents was significantly and positively related to absenteeism in both the primary and hold-out groups.
